Early Origins of Gambling

The roots of gambling can be traced back to ancient civilizations. Archaeological discoveries suggest that people participated in games involving chance thousands sunwin years ago.

Ancient China

Ancient Chinese societies developed early forms of gambling using tiles, lottery-style games, and other chance-based activities. These games were often connected with festivals, social gatherings, and community events.

Ancient Egypt

Evidence from ancient Egypt shows that dice-like objects were used for entertainment and decision-making. Egyptians created games that combined chance with social interaction.

Ancient Rome

Roman culture embraced gambling as part of daily entertainment. Soldiers, citizens, and aristocrats participated in various games involving dice and betting.

Although gambling was sometimes restricted by authorities, it remained popular among different social groups.

The Birth of Modern Casinos

The modern concept of casinos began developing in Europe.

One of the earliest recognized casino establishments appeared in Venice, Italy, during the 17th century. These venues provided controlled environments where people could enjoy games, entertainment, and social gatherings.

How Different Countries Play

Casino culture is not the same everywhere. Different countries have developed their own attitudes, rules, and styles of gambling based on history, religion, economics, and social norms. As a result, casinos around the world can feel very different even when they offer similar games like blackjack, roulette, or slots.

In the United States, casino culture is strongly associated with entertainment tourism, especially in places like Las Vegas, Nevada and Atlantic City, New Jersey. Las Vegas is known for its large resort-style casinos that combine gambling with hotels, concerts, fine dining, and nightlife. The focus is not just on gaming but on creating a full entertainment experience that attracts millions of visitors each year.

In Europe, casino culture has a more traditional and historic feel. Cities like Monte Carlo in Monaco are famous for elegant casinos that emphasize luxury and sophistication. European casinos often have stricter dress codes and a more formal atmosphere compared to many American venues. Gambling in Europe is also highly regulated, with a strong emphasis on fairness and responsible gaming.

In Asia, casino culture varies widely. In places like Macau, China, casinos are massive and highly luxurious, often surpassing Las Vegas in gaming revenue. Macau is known as one of the world’s biggest gambling hubs, attracting visitors from across Asia. In contrast, countries like Japan have historically had strict restrictions on casino gambling, although certain forms of legal gaming and entertainment-based gambling are evolving.

Singapore is another example of a modern and highly controlled casino market. Integrated resorts like Marina Bay Sands combine tourism, luxury accommodation, and gaming in a tightly regulated environment. Entry fees for locals are used to discourage excessive gambling, reflecting a strong focus on social responsibility.

In some countries, gambling is heavily restricted or even prohibited due to cultural or religious reasons. In parts of the Middle East, for example, casino gambling is not legally allowed. Instead, entertainment focuses on non-gambling tourism and cultural attractions. These differences highlight how casino availability is shaped by national values and legal frameworks.

What Every Player Should Know

Understanding casino odds and the house edge is essential for anyone who wants to approach gambling with realistic expectations. While casino games are designed to be entertaining and exciting, they are also structured so that the casino maintains a mathematical advantage over time. This built-in advantage is known as the “house edge,” and it plays a key role in how casino games operate.

The house edge represents the average percentage of each bet that the casino expects to keep over the long run. For example, if a game has a house edge of 5%, it means that, on average, the casino expects to retain $5 for every $100 wagered. This does not mean a player will lose exactly 5% every session, as short-term results can vary widely due to randomness. However, over a large number of games, the statistical advantage becomes more consistent.

Different casino games have different house edges. Slot machines often have a higher house edge compared to table games, although this varies depending on the specific game and its design. Blackjack, when played with basic strategy, typically offers one of the lowest house edges in the casino. Roulette also varies depending on the version, with European roulette generally offering better odds for players than American roulette due to having fewer zero pockets.

Baccarat is another game known for its relatively low house edge, especially when betting on the banker hand. However, even in games with favorable odds, the casino always retains a small advantage. This ensures that the business remains profitable over time while still allowing players the chance to win in the short term.

It is important to understand that casino games are based on probability, not certainty. Each spin of a slot machine or roll of dice is independent of previous outcomes. This means past results do not influence future results, and there is no pattern that can reliably predict winning outcomes. Many players mistakenly believe they can https://sunwin.foo/ “beat the system” through patterns or timing, but regulated casino games use Random Number Generator (RNG) technology to ensure fairness and unpredictability.

Return to Player (RTP) is another important concept related to casino odds. RTP represents the percentage of total wagers that a game is designed to return to players over time. For example, a game with a 96% RTP theoretically returns $96 for every $100 wagered in the long run. While RTP is useful for understanding game design, it does not guarantee individual results, as outcomes remain random in the short term.

Understanding variance, also known as volatility, is equally important. High-volatility games may produce fewer wins, but those wins can be larger. Low-volatility games tend to offer more frequent but smaller payouts. Players who understand volatility can choose games that better match their risk tolerance and playing style.

The house edge is not something that can be eliminated, but it can be managed through informed decision-making. Choosing games with lower house edges, learning basic strategy in games like blackjack, and managing bankroll effectively can improve the overall gaming experience. However, no strategy can fully overcome the built-in advantage of the casino.
